Small Business Guide to ADA Website Compliance

Running a regional business comes with its own unique set of obstacles. Ensuring your website is friendly with the Americans with Disabilities Act (ADA) may seem tricky, but it's a essential step in establishing an accessible online journey.

  • Understanding the ADA's standards for websites is essential. It focuses making content perceivable to individuals with a range of disabilities.
  • Integrate accessibility features such as alt text for images, screen reader compatibility, and keyboard navigation to enhance your website's accessibility.
  • Periodically test your website for ADA adherence. Use online testing tools and enlist a professional in web usability.

Bear in mind that ADA conformity is an ongoing endeavor. Stay aware of evolving standards and implement necessary modifications to your website to maintain its accessibility.
